Definition
Singularity studies is an emerging academic discipline that investigates the implications of a hypothetical future point where artificial intelligence surpasses human intelligence, leading to uncontrollable and irreversible technological growth. It draws from philosophy, sociology, computer science, and ethics to analyze risks such as loss of human agency, economic disruption, and existential threats. Researchers in this field often debate the timeline, probability, and mitigation strategies for superintelligence, aiming to prepare humanity for profound changes in civilization structure and human identity.
